Robert Coker
B.S. in Physical Education, North Georgia College, Dahlonega, GA, 1982-1986
M.Ed. in Physical Education, North Georgia College, Dahlonega, GA, 1988-1989
Ph.D. in Exercise Physiology, University of Mississippi, University, MS, 1991-1995
Postdoctoral Fellow in Physiology, Vanderbilt University, Nashville, TN, 1995-1998
Visiting Fellow in Physiology, Bispebjerg Hospital, Copenhagen, Denmark, 1998-1999
Experience
Exercise Physiologist, Methodist Hospitals of Memphis, Memphis, TN, 1995-1999.
Assistant Professor, Department of Exercise Science, University of Mississippi, University, MS, 1999-2001.
Assistant Professor, Department of Geriatrics, UAMS, Little Rock, AR, 2001-2007.
Consultant, Pfizer Global Research and Development, New London, CT, 2004-2010.
Associate Professor (tenured), Department of Geriatrics, UAMS, Little Rock, AR, 2007-2013
Consultant, Healthspan Solutions, LLC, Little Rock, AR 2007-2011
Research Health Scientist, Veterans Healthcare System, Little Rock, AR, 2008-2010
Co-Owner and Lead Scientist, Essential Blends, LLC, Sterling, AK 2013-present
Adjunct Associate Professor, Department of Geriatrics, UAMS, Little Rock, AR, 2013-present
Principal Investigator, Center for Alaska Native Health Research, Institute of Arctic Biology, University of Alaska Fairbanks, 2013-present
Associate Professor, Department of Biology and Wildlife, University of Alaska Fairbanks, Fairbanks, AK 2013-present
